WASTE COMP VS CAPTURE RATE Waste Comps Looks at broad material streams, can be good indicators of what can still be recovered Waste comp waste categories can be disconnected from marketable commodity categories Unless matched with parallel recycling data, waste comps poor indicators of recycling performance. Capture Rates Program focused Commodity focused Behavior focused Can be applied to curbside but also other diversion programs (e.g., food waste)

Capture Rates vs Recycling Rates RECYCLING RATE: How much of all MSW is getting recycled? LET S SAY A HOUSE HAS 800lbs RECYCLABLES + 1200lbs OTHER 2000lbs TOTAL AND 400lbs RECYCLABLES GO INTO RECYCLING 20% RECYCLING RATE 2000lbs TOTAL 6

Capture Rates vs Recycling Rates CAPTURE RATE: How much of recyclables are really going where they should? LET S SAY A HOUSE HAS 800lbs RECYCLABLES + 1200lbs OTHER 2000lbs TOTAL AND 400lbs RECYCLABLES GO INTO RECYCLING 800lbs RECYCLABLES 50% CAPTURE RATE 7

Methodology Piloted approach in areas of roughly 4,500 homes Started with capture rate baseline Implemented strategy over 8 collection cycles Completed second capture rate study Analyzed behavior change Use results to roll out strategy city wide

ATLANTA - CAPTURE RATES Before and After Data 2017 Pilot Areas - Single-Family - Curbside Service OVERALL CAPTURE RATE Capture increased from 52% to 66%

ATLANTA - CAPTURE RATES Before and After Data 2017 Pilot Areas - Single-Family - Curbside Service All Major Commodities increased

Homes with bagged recyclables fell from 52% to 22% BEFORE AFTER

2017 DENVER RESULTS Recycling of loose aluminum cans in Group B increased from 47% 59% to That 12 point difference equates to an increase in can recycling of 25% 4 of those 12 points came from cans that were previously in the garbage 8 of those 12 points came from cans that were previously bagged (thus not captured) in recycling
